Cost of Living in Wappingers falls, NY

Housing

The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living in Wappingers falls, NY.

  • Housing Index: 115.0 / 100
  • Median Home Price is: $351000
  • Average Rent (2 BR Apartment): $1800 per month
  • Average Rent (2 BR House): $1840 per month

Utilities

The cost of utilities such as electricity, natural gas, and other services can significantly impact the overall cost of living in Wappingers falls, NY.

  • Electricity Price: $26.08 USD (median by state)
  • Natural Gas Price: $18.13 USD per Thousand Cubic Feet (median by state)
  • Other Utilities (water, garbage, etc.): $250 per month

Living in Wappingers falls, NY could entail higher utility costs. Electricity costs sit at $26.08, while natural gas is priced at $18.13 per Thousand Cubic Feet — both aligning with state medians. Expect to budget about $250 monthly for other services like water and garbage. These utility expenses are vital considerations as they directly influence monthly living costs.
